About Li‐Ying Dong
Li‐Ying Dong is a scholar working on Biomaterials, Surfaces, Coatings and Films and Polymers and Plastics, having authored 19 papers that have together received 1.1k indexed citations. Recurring topics across this work include Advanced Cellulose Research Studies (6 papers), Advanced Sensor and Energy Harvesting Materials (6 papers) and Flame retardant materials and properties (6 papers). The work is most often cited by research in Biomaterials (285 citations), Polymers and Plastics (223 citations) and Automotive Engineering (188 citations). Li‐Ying Dong has collaborated with scholars based in China. Frequent co-authors include Ying‐Jie Zhu, Jin Wu, Rilong Yang, Feifei Chen, Zhichao Xiong, Heng Li, Dabei Wu, Xianluo Hu, Feng Chen and Qiangqiang Zhang. Their work appears in journals such as Advanced Materials, ACS Nano and ACS Applied Materials & Interfaces.
